Nolan had his heart broken while he was in Texas. He vows to never trust another woman again. Keely is abandoned in town, by her father. After the boarding house Keely stayed in burned down, the McKeegan's invite her to recover at their ranch where she spends much of her time with Nolan. Determined to never be at a man's mercy, she decided to homestead herself. Working to exhaustion, Keely learns everything she needs to make her dream a success. There is just one problem. The piece of prime land with a house already built must be a certain acreage. The land is portioned half to her and half to Nolan. Instead of working together they decide the other cannot cross property lines. Keely has a house but no barn. Nolan has a barn but no house. These two stubborn people refuse to accept help from each other. Will they learn to trust one another before they declare war and destroy both pieces of property?

The McKeegan’s is a new series that is an Irish family that immigrated from Ireland and settled in Montana. The matriarch, Rosemary, has passed away, but her husband, Eion, and their sons, Aiden, Brayden, and Miles, own one of the most significant spreads.
The story is a page-turner that is full of surprises, revelations, mystery, suspense, and danger. Keeley Walsh will be burnt during a fire at the boarding house where she lives. With no family near, and her father not responding to the telegrams, it will be the McKeegan family that takes her in to tend to her burns and healing.
“The boarder, Keeley Walsh ended up with some nasty burns. The fact is, her father left her in town and didn’t come back when he heard what happened.” --Neesa
Nolan McKeegan had decided he would never marry—after the woman he developed feelings for omitted the fact she was engaged to marry—until her fiancé showed up. He works at the family ranch with horses and cattle—and his many brothers.
The story’s plot will have the McKeegan family taking in Keeley to heal, and it will be Nolan, Nessa, and Mary Jane who will go into town and bring her to their ranch. Nolan is kind to Keeley and even spends time reading to her from their vast library. As Keeley heals, she is determined to make her own way in the world, and it will be Eion who helps make that happen—but not the way she was hoping. He knows of an established place, the Spencer place, where he will send Nolan and Keeley. It seems as if Eion owns it, and he has more planned than just helping Keeley. The property is large, and he decides the house side will be in Keeley’s name and the barn and grazing land will be in Nolan’s name—and there can’t be a fence dividing it.
The story was fun hearing about some of the issues that Keeley encountered, but wouldn’t ask for help and some of the things she attempted to do that caused problems. She will learn that asking for help doesn’t make her appear weak or helpless. I liked that Neesa had taught her several important things she needed to know for cooking, laundry, and cleaning. Now, it is having Keeley and Nolan working together rather than separately that will make life run smoother. Add in a young boy, Patrick, to the mix and things are interesting.
The story is a fast-paced, clean Western history with plenty of things happening and has moments of life and death. I liked that Keeley prays to God and trusts Him no matter what the situation, especially considering her father isn’t a godly man. Nolan and Patrick are the two bright things in her life and future.
